Spyre Therapeutics is a biotechnology company that aims to create next-generation in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) and other immune-mediated disease products by combining best-in-class antibody engineering, rational therapeutic combinations, and precision medicine approaches. Spyre’s pipeline includes extended half-life antibodies targeting α4β7, TL1A, and IL-23.

The Associate Director, Biologics Stability is a key position in our growing Technical Operations team that is engaged in clinical development of several exciting biologics candidates for inflammation & immunology indications. This individual will be responsible for overseeing key deliverables in biologics stability and reference standard management, will report directly to the head of Analytical Development & Quality Control function, and will join the analytical leadership. 
Primary responsibilities include creating high quality stability protocols, GMP raw data review, shelf-life management in quality system, GMP and non-GMP stability pull tracking and shelf-life projections for clinical supplies, reference standard creation and annual requalification in alignment with regulatory expectations and industry best practices, and related analytical operations.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provides technical leadership for DS and DP stability programs for Spyre clinical development assets.
  • Establishes and prioritizes near term and longer-term objectives for stability, reference standard, critical reagents and related activities, aligned with overall business strategy.
  • Ensures compliance of stability studies with FDA, cGMPs, ICH guidelines, and use of appropriate stability-indicating assays, and reference standards. 
  • Follow industry best practices for long-term, accelerated and stress stability studies, 
  • Contributes to the oversight of stability operations performed at CDMO laboratories that include GMP, non-GMP and pilot stability studies.
  • Reviews stability protocols, reference standard protocols, summary reports, and raw data from CDMO and performs data verification. 
  • Contributes to management of critical materials and assay reagents, and MCB/WCB stability.
  • Build partnership with Quality Assurance in developing and managing GMP quality systems and compliance infrastructure for stability programs.
  • Regularly reviews and makes impact assessments for required changes in stability studies and timely communicates potential impact on other team members or projects. Demonstrates strong judgment in ensuring that stability-related decisions are aligned with broader business goals of technical development functions responsible for DS and DP process/analytical.
  • Regularly performs stability trending analyses and communicates cross-functionally to process, analytical, regulatory and quality.
  • Explores efficiency in stability operations including streamlining and platforming stability protocols, data collection and trending.
